CARLSBAD, Calif. (KGTV) — One man has been arrested and another person is dead following a North County apartment complex shooting earlier this month.A verbal dispute in the 5100 block of Whitman Way on Aug. 4 erupted into a triple shooting just before 6 a.m., according to Carlsbad Police. The suspected gunman, Jonathan Wilburn, of Carlsbad, reportedly retrieved a firearm at a family gathering and shot two people, in addition to accidentally shooting himself.One victim received non-life threatening injuries while the other was in critical condition. The critically injured victim died Friday at a local hospital.ORIGINAL STORY: Three shot, one in custody after Carlsbad apartment complex shootingMAP: Crime happening in your neighborhoodPolice did not release the identity of either of the victims.Wilburn received non-life threatening injuries.Police have arrested Wilburn and charged him with murder, assault with a deadly weapon, and discharge of a firearm with a violent felony enhancement. He is being held without bail. 1059

CAPE CANAVERAL, Fla. - Calling all planets that orbit around bright, nearby stars: NASA's new Tess spacecraft is looking to do a head count.The Transiting Exoplanet Survey Satellite — Tess for short — is embarking Monday on a two-year quest to find and identify mystery worlds thought to be lurking in our cosmic backyard. The spacecraft aims to add thousands of exoplanets, or planets beyond our solar system, to the galactic map for future study.Life might be out there, whether microbial or more advanced, and scientists say Tess and later missions will help answer the age-old question of whether we're alone.Tess is flying on a SpaceX Falcon 9 rocket, scheduled to blast off at 6:32 p.m. Monday from Cape Canaveral Air Force Station. 756

  

CHANDLER, Ariz. - A woman in the East Valley of Arizona was stung by bees more than 200 times and a few fellow runners just happened to be in the right place--and the right time--to help.Usually cooler weather keeps bees away, but with more trees and flowers in bloom after the recent rain, experts say the bees are sticking around."I was taking my dog out for a walk, it's a normal route," said Marisa Brazil.Her daily routine along Paseo Trail in Chandler took a terrifying turn Monday morning."She was starting to flail her arms and I kind of looked at my best friend, Julie, and said, 'she's either having a really good time or something's happening,'" Brazil said.It did not take long for both women to realize something terrible was happening to the runner ahead of them on the trail."She was really screaming, like loud," said Julie Sternberg. The trained lifeguard ran to help while Brazil called 911."I tried to run up the other side and then some bees came at me," Sternberg said.Sternberg was stung on her head as the bees forced her back. She then saw two other strangers battling their way forward."They kept retreating. So at that point once I figured out there was bees, I figured out that's why. I saw one guy kept moving back," said Sternberg. "She was still screaming the whole entire time, so it was pretty scary," said Brazil.First responders eventually took over. The woman who was stung posted to Facebook from her hospital bed, thanking the strangers who tried to help. The woman who was stung is expected to recover. Her family said she was released from the hospital Monday afternoon.Now Brazil is warning others to be on alert."Just letting people in my community know that there is something going on there," Brazil said.A technician at The BEEHIVE Bee and Wasp Removal in Gilbert said if you find yourself surrounded by a swarm, swatting is the worst thing to do because that only agitates the bees. He says the best thing to do in a similar situation is remain calm, cover your face and nose, and run as fast as you can away from the area. 2126

  

CAMP PENDLETON, Calif. (KGTV) — A large plume of smoke could be seen over Camp Pendleton on Wednesday, as fire crews battled the De Luz Fire.The fire was reported just before 1:30 p.m. on the west side of De Luz Road, according to Camp Pendleton officials. It wasn't clear how large the fire was at the time, but officials say there was a threat to structures and precautionary evacuations were taking place for De Luz Housing and surrounding buildings, including the CDC, school, and NCIS locations. An evacuation location was set up at Paige Field House.Just before 2:30 p.m., officials said the fire's forward progress had been stopped.Officials cautioned that smoke can be seen in the surrounding area.10News is monitoring this breaking news. 754
